Saudi arabia Bus crash Claims Lives โofโค 45 Indian Umrah Pilgrims, Including Entire Three-generation Family
RIYADH – A devastating busโค accident in โฃSaudiโ Arabiaโ has resulted in the deaths of 45 Indian pilgrimsโ returning โfrom Umrah, with an โฃentire family of 18 – spanning three generations โฃ- โamong the victims. The tragedy underscores the โฃrisks faced by โคpilgrims traveling to the holy cities of Mecca and Medina, and has plunged communities โขin India into deep mourning.
The group, originatingโฃ from Hyderabad, India,โ was traveling โby bus to Medina whenโ the vehicle collided with a diesel tankerโฃ early Monday morning (Novemberโฃ 17, 2025). The bus subsequently caught fire,โฃ leaving few opportunities for escape. According to reports fromโฃ Gulf News โand NDTV, the family lost comprised of nine adults and nine children. Relative Mohammedโ Asif identified the โคdeceased as Naseeruddin (70) and his wife Akhter Begum (62),โข their son Salauddin (42), and their daughters Aminaโข (44), Rizwana (38), and Shabana (40),โ along โฃwith their children. “My sister-in-law, โฃlike myโ brother-in-law, their son, three daughters and theirโค children went for Umrahโฆ they were onโฃ their way back to Madinah when โขthe accident happened,” Asif told NDTV.
Syed Rashid, โanother relative, expressed regret for not urging a smaller โtravel group.”When I dropped them off at the airport on November 9, I never imagined it would be the last time. I told them not to take all the children. At least some would survive,” he sharedโข with The Hindu.
The group of 54 pilgrims departed Hyderabad for Jeddah on November 9, 2025, with 46 traveling by โbus to Medina and โfour by car.Four others remained in Mecca. Mohammad Abdul Shoeb (24) wasโข the sole Indian survivor ofโค the crash, having jumped from a window along with the driver. โ
Hyderabat City police Commissioner V.C. Sajjanar confirmed the details โin a press statement reported by BBC. Authorities areโ investigating the cause of the collision.
